The Sky is Deeper Than the Sea is a joint album/novel. It is available to listen & read now.
It’s the spring of 1920, and 21-year-old Evelyn Whitley just boarded a train that will carry her 1000 miles north. Evie is mourning the recent death of her fiancé, and has elected to migrate from the deep south to Harlem. Without warning, her train is plunged back in time, and then forward, prompting an exploration of the ways she is connected to those before and after her. The narrative modulates across centuries, providing a panorama view of our shared story. Evelyn’s interior world is centered throughout the text. Her contemplations, recollections, and aspirations unfold into a vibrant tapestry. As Evelyn is journeying, she is journaling. This work imaginatively conceives the fate of the lyrics she has penned. It is a homage to black women throughout history who have taken steps of courage, paving the way for countless others.
The text is accompanied by an album of musical compositions, available on all major streaming platforms.
Tyné (b. 1994) is a vocalist, composer, and multi-instrumentalist. She completed her B.A. and M.A. at Dartmouth College. Tyné has released five independent records and has performed across the U.S. and internationally. She was a performer in the Kennedy Center's Millennium Stage Series, a YoungArts national winner, and a finalist in the 2018 Independent Music Awards. She most enjoys crafting large-scale concept projects, using her music to explore narratives and imagine new worlds. Her recent adventures include participating in the International Workshop in Jazz and Creative Music at Banff Centre, completing a postgraduate fellowship in London, and publishing her debut novel.
